Artist: Pompeo Batoni
Artwork: Alexander the Great and the Family of Darius
Description: This painting depicts the moment when Alexander the Great meets the family of Darius III, the defeated Persian king. Alexander is shown seated on a throne, with his feet resting on a footstool. He is wearing a laurel wreath and a purple cloak, and is holding a sword. In front of him, Darius’ wife and mother are kneeling, along with two of his children. The women are all wearing mourning clothes, and their faces are filled with grief. Alexander is looking at them with a stern expression.
